 Popcorn Calamari - Popcorn crusted fried squid tossed with extra butter for good measure. Served with clarified chili butter.


 Grilled Cheese & Tomato Soup - Grilled cheese in homemade brioche bread. Served with creamy tomato soup for dipping.

 Chile Chicken Burger - Homemade chicken burger topped with Monterey Jack, avocado and corn salsa.


Chocolate Chicken Wings - Baked wings coated in cocoa and cinnamon. Served with cilantro sour cream.

Borough is located in the Podium Mall in Manila. A restaurant named after the "boroughs" of New York, this place serves comfort food anytime of the day. Two items that stood out on the menu were the Popcorn Calamari and the Chocolate Chicken Wings. I thought the Popcorn Calamari would come out like KFC's Popcorn Chicken but it came out with actual popcorn. Interesting but it was good nonetheless. Oh and the Chocolate Chicken Wings were quite spicy, so if you like heat and you're the adventurous type, order away. But if you're looking for something exquisite, I would recommend the Grilled Cheese & Tomato Soup. My Fiancee and his friends went to the Philippines last year and his Best Friend texted me just to rave about the Grilled Cheese & Tomato Soup. Trust me, a great grilled cheese can change your life.
